Rep. Trent Franks (R-AZ), a Republican on the House's Armed Services Committee, claimed to "personally know" that Las Vegas shooter Stephen Paddock was using "illegal" automatic weapons -- and CNN host Ana Cabrera had to fact check him.
"I'm a little confused," Cabrera said during an interview with Franks on Saturday. "That's the first I've heard about him using a weapon that was not legal. Do you have additional information that you can share about that?"
"Oh yes, a fully-automatic machine gun that he was using is an illegal weapon," Franks responded.
"My understanding is that he...purchased all his weapons legally and that he used these bump fire stocks that were allowing him to essentially simulate an automatic weapon," Cabrera responded. "That's why they have become the center of this gun control debate."
